How much do store seasonal j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 28, 2026, the average hourly pay for store seasonal in Indiana is $17.91,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.92 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Store Seasonal jobs?

Store Seasonal jobs are temporary positions in retail stores that are typically offered during busy periods, such as holidays or back-to-school seasons. These roles often involve tasks like stocking shelves, assisting customers, operating cash registers, and keeping the store organized. Seasonal employees help stores meet increased demand and may have the opportunity to transition to permanent positions based on performance and business needs. Store Seasonal jobs are ideal for individuals seeking short-term work, flexible hours, or additional income.

What are some typical challenges faced by Store Seasonal employees, and how can they be managed?

Store Seasonal employees often encounter fast-paced environments, fluctuating work hours, and high customer volumes, especially during peak seasons. Managing these challenges involves staying organized, being adaptable to changing schedules, and maintaining a positive attitude even during busy times. Building strong communication with team members and proactively seeking guidance from supervisors can also help seasonal staff navigate workplace demands and deliver excellent customer service.

This is not an official job description, but represents major responsibilities a new hire can expect to perform. You could expect the position of floral clerk to include the following:
DUTIES:
• Provide friendly and courteous service to customers
• Regular, reliable attendance is an essential function of the job.
• Receive and process merchandise
• Display plants and flowers, using proper signs
• Water, and attend to flowers and plants
• Be knowledgeable on names, and proper care of flowers and plants
• Make bows, corsages, and boutonnieres
• Arrange fresh flowers
• Package and wrap fresh flowers
• Pull dated product
• Follow company safety and sanitation procedures by cleaning shelves, floor and work areas
• Proper use of helium tanks to inflate balloons
• Provide customer service on phones
• Take orders, and prepare for pickup and delivery
• Know proper procedure for ordering F.T.D.
• Operate a cash terminal, knowing proper procedure to receive cash, checks and credit cards
• Unload bedding plants, place on racks outside store (seasonal)
• Other duties may be assigned at the discretion of store management
TRAINING
Training will be provided at store level.
PHYSICAL DEMANDS
Bending
Stooping
Must be able to lift up to 50 pounds
Working on feet entire shift (4-8 hours)
